Petr Shvets is a scholar working on Materials Chemistry, Electrical and Electronic Engineering and Polymers and Plastics. According to data from OpenAlex, Petr Shvets has authored 35 papers receiving a total of 525 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 23 papers in Materials Chemistry, 12 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ering and 10 papers in Polymers and Plastics. Recurrent topics in Petr Shvets’s work include Transition Metal Oxide Nanomaterials (9 papers), Diamond and Carbon-based Materials Research (6 papers) and Carbon Nanotubes in Composites (6 papers). Petr Shvets is often cited by papers focused on Transition Metal Oxide Nanomaterials (9 papers), Diamond and Carbon-based Materials Research (6 papers) and Carbon Nanotubes in Composites (6 papers). Petr Shvets collaborates with scholars based in Russia, Finland and Tajikistan. Petr Shvets's co-authors include Ksenia Maksimova, A. Yu. Goĭkhman, A. N. Obraztsov, Р. Р. Исмагилов and V. Yu. Fominski and has published in prestigious journals such as Applied Physics Letters, Journal of Applied Physics and Carbon.
